Of- Course Dear, AMICE Degree is valid for UPSC EXAMs. As per the Advertisement of UPSC Civil Services Exam "The candidate must hold a degree of any of Universities incorporated by an Act of the Central or State Legislature in India or other Educational Institutions established by an Act of Parliament or declared to be deemed as a University Under Section-3 jof the University Grants Commission Act, 1956, or posses an EQUIVALENT QUALIFICATION". Here, the words " EQUIVALENT QUALIFICATION" gives you the right to apply for the UPSC Exam. So, Good Luck...

If your college/university is recognized by UGC then only your degree will be valid for UPSC Exams.
You can check whether your college/university is recognized by UGC or not from the official UGC website. The Official UGC Website is www.ugc.ac.in
Once you visit the website select Universities & Colleges tab then select Universities option. After that select the type of your university and proceed.
In this way you can determine whether your degree is valid or not all by yourselves.
The Education Criteria for UPSC Exams is as follows:
The candidate must hold any degree in any discipline from any recognized university
Final year degree students are also eligible
Degree obtained by distance education/open university is also eligible if the university is a recognized university
